LinuxQuestions.org
Help answer threads with 0 replies.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 11-17-2012, 08:38 AM   #1
shreyaswaghmare
LQ Newbie
 
Registered: Jun 2007
Posts: 3

Rep: Reputation: 0
Question How to find SAS Port Attributes from userspace


How to find SAS Port attributes from linux userspace.
e.g. SAS Port Type, SAS Port State, SAS Port Protocol, Number of discovered ports etc.

I tried to find this in /sysfs but could not find these attributes.

Alternately for FC, /sysfs has much more information compare to SAS.

Can someone help me on how can i find these values from linux userspace?

-Shreyas

Last edited by shreyaswaghmare; 11-17-2012 at 08:39 AM.
 
Old 11-19-2012, 08:01 AM   #2
smallpond
Senior Member
 
Registered: Feb 2011
Location: Massachusetts, USA
Distribution: Fedora
Posts: 4,140

Rep: Reputation: 1263Reputation: 1263Reputation: 1263Reputation: 1263Reputation: 1263Reputation: 1263Reputation: 1263Reputation: 1263Reputation: 1263
Under sysfs, FC has a generic transport layer fc_host and a SCSI protocol driver scsi_host. SAS has the same SCSI protocol but there is no generic transport so you only have what all SCSI ports provide. For example, the state of the port:
Code:
cat /sys/class/scsi_host/host2/state 
running
Disks connected to host port 2:
Code:
ls /sys/class/scsi_disk/2:*
 
Old 11-20-2012, 04:51 AM   #3
shreyaswaghmare
LQ Newbie
 
Registered: Jun 2007
Posts: 3

Original Poster
Rep: Reputation: 0
Thanks smallpond,

If we cannot find this through sysfs then is there any other way i can find them out?
like probing driver or something similar? any idea on how can it be done?
 
Old 11-20-2012, 06:07 AM   #4
PierreB.
Member
 
Registered: Apr 2012
Location: Grenoble
Distribution: Rhel[456],CentOS[56],fedora18
Posts: 33

Rep: Reputation: Disabled
Just in case, if you are using dell servers, you can use omreport and omconfig (both needs to be installed) to get this kind of informations.

Please check out this page and this other one for omreport and omconfig useful information (it is something i wrote), hope this helps.
 
  


Reply

Tags
port, sas, sysfs



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
24 port SAS host adapter recommendations. misterpat Linux - Hardware 1 12-24-2011 11:26 AM
Recommended / Supported 8 port SAS/SATA PCI-E Card droyden Linux - Hardware 3 07-01-2011 07:33 AM
What is the command to find listings/attributes of SAN disk drive from the server? Linuxunleash Linux - General 2 08-15-2008 09:35 AM
RHEL 5 LSI megasr SAS RAID does not find VolGroup after install thetawave84 Linux - Newbie 1 01-17-2008 03:12 AM
Using serial port card(PCMCIA) with IPAQ running Linux, can't find ttyS0 port d2army Linux - Laptop and Netbook 0 11-12-2005 08:07 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 10:11 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ration